lossless music archive is a high-fidelity digital collection that preserves every bit of data from the original audio source, typically a CD or a studio master. Unlike MP3s, which discard data to save space, lossless formats use clever mathematical "shorthand" to shrink file sizes without sacrificing a single note of quality. Why Archive in Lossless? However, a new challenger has entered the ring: . Used by services like Tidal, MQA claims to package high-resolution audio into a file size small enough to stream. But archivists are skeptical. MQA is a proprietary format that requires licensing fees to decode fully. To the archivist, proprietary formats are dangerous; if the company goes bankrupt, your files could become unplayable. The community motto is generally: "Open formats or bust."

An archive is only as good as its organization. Use dedicated tagging software like Mp3tag or MusicBrainz Picard to clean up your library. Ensure every file includes consistent fields: Artist, Album, Year, Genre, Track Number, and Album Artist (crucial for compilations). Consistently format your folder structures, such as: Music/Artist/[Year] Album/Track - Title.flac . 3. Storage and Redundancy
